WebMar 3, 2015 · For example, :nth-last-child(6) matches the element that is sixth from last among sibling elements. Things get interesting when concatenating :nth-last-child(6) with :first-child, introducing a second condition. In this case, I am looking for any element that is both the sixth element from the end and the first element. WebJan 17, 2011 · Styling elements based on sibling count. WebJun 10, 2024 · CSS Child vs Descendant selectors. Child Selector: Child Selector is used to match all the elements which are children of a specified element. It gives the relation between two elements. The element > element selector selects those elements which are the children of the specific parent. The operand on the left side of > is the parent and the ... WebNov 4, 2016 · The CSS child selector has two selectors separated by a > symbol. The first selector indicates the parent element.
